Evergreen may bid for shares

Evergreen Group (長榮集團), Taiwan's largest shipping group, may bid for 69.4 million shares in Central Reinsurance Co (中央再保險公司) being sold by the Ministry of Finance, a local newspaper said, citing an unidentified government official.

The ministry has appointed President Securities Corp (統一證券) to sell the shares on July 9-11. A successful sale would cut the government stake in Central Reinsurance to less than half.

The stake to be sold is valued at NT$749 million (US$22.3 million, based on Central Reinsurance's closing price of NT$10.80 a share on Friday. Reinsurers buy insurance polices from other insurers to share risk. Evergreen owns a reinsurer overseas.
